Job Summary

  • AIA’s ODD process seeks to uncover potential business, fund, and operational risks of Third-Party Investment Managers and Funds that we allocate capital to.
  • As a member of the team, the Senior Manager will gain exposure to AIA’s asset class coverage and play an active role in conducting meetings with external Investment Managers and Funds, engaging with third-party Service Providers, and analyzing key data and documents.
  • The Senior Manager will work with the Head of ODD as well as ODD Service Providers to synthesize findings from the operational due diligence process to identify potential business, fund and operational risks (including fraud, ESG risks and conflicts of interest).
